Understanding Dry Bleached Hair: What Happens to Your Strands?

Before we jump into solutions, let’s talk about what exactly happens to your hair when you bleach it. Bleaching is essentially a chemical process that lifts the natural pigment from your hair, leaving it lighter. But here’s the catch—it also strips away the natural oils and moisture, leaving your hair feeling dry and brittle. Imagine your hair is like a sponge—bleaching dries it out, making it more prone to damage.

Why Does Bleaching Cause Dryness?

Bleaching opens up the cuticle layer of your hair, which is like the protective shield. When this layer is disrupted, your hair loses its ability to retain moisture. Plus, the chemicals used in bleaching can weaken the hair shaft, making it more fragile. It’s like putting your hair through a rough workout without giving it the proper recovery time.

Here’s a quick breakdown of what happens:

  • Moisture Loss: Bleaching strips away the natural oils in your hair.
  • Cuticle Damage: The protective layer of your hair gets disrupted.
  • Weakened Hair Shaft: The structure of your hair becomes more fragile.

How to Prevent Dry Bleached Hair

Prevention is key when it comes to maintaining healthy bleached hair. While you can’t completely avoid damage, you can minimize it by taking the right steps. Here are some tips to help you prevent dry bleached hair:

Pre-Bleach Prep

1. Deep Condition: Before you bleach your hair, give it a good deep conditioning treatment. This will help strengthen your hair and prepare it for the bleaching process.

2. Use a Protein Treatment: Protein treatments can help reinforce the structure of your hair, making it less prone to damage.

3. Stay Hydrated: Drink plenty of water in the days leading up to your bleach appointment. Hydration starts from within!

Post-Bleach Care

1. Avoid Heat: Minimize the use of heat tools, as they can further dry out your hair.

2. Use Sulfate-Free Shampoos: Sulfates can strip your hair of its remaining moisture, so opt for gentler alternatives.

3. Regular Trims: Get regular trims to remove split ends and prevent further damage.

Natural Remedies for Dry Bleached Hair

If you’re looking for a more natural approach, there are plenty of DIY remedies you can try at home. These remedies use ingredients you probably already have in your kitchen, making them both affordable and effective.

DIY Hair Masks

1. Coconut Oil Mask: Apply coconut oil to your hair and leave it on for 30 minutes before washing it out. This will help hydrate and nourish your strands.

2. Avocado and Honey Mask: Mash an avocado and mix it with a tablespoon of honey. Apply the mixture to your hair and let it sit for 20 minutes before rinsing.

3. Aloe Vera Gel: Aloe vera is great for soothing and moisturizing dry hair. Apply it to your scalp and hair, then rinse it out after 30 minutes.

Styling Tips for Dry Bleached Hair

Styling your dry bleached hair can be tricky, but with the right techniques, you can achieve beautiful results without causing further damage. Here are some styling tips to keep in mind:

Minimize Heat

1. Use Heat Protectant: Always apply a heat protectant spray before using heat tools.

2. Air Dry When Possible: Letting your hair air dry can reduce the amount of heat damage.

3. Opt for Low Heat Settings: If you must use heat tools, use them on the lowest setting possible.

Protect Your Hair at Night

1. Sleep on a Silk Pillowcase: Silk reduces friction, preventing breakage and tangles.

2. Braid Your Hair: Braiding your hair before bed can help keep it tangle-free.

The Science Behind Bleaching and Hair Damage

Understanding the science behind bleaching can help you make informed decisions about your hair care routine. When you bleach your hair, the chemicals lift the cuticle layer and penetrate the cortex, where the natural pigment is located. This process not only removes the pigment but also weakens the hair shaft, leading to dryness and damage.

How to Minimize Damage

1. Use Quality Products: Invest in high-quality bleaching products to reduce the risk of damage.

2. Avoid Overprocessing: Don’t bleach your hair too frequently, as this can lead to severe damage.

3. Follow Up with Care: Always follow up with a good conditioning treatment after bleaching.
